No, he is a prototypical 4-3 weakside OLB. He isn't a pass rusher. 3-4 OLBs are typically college 4-3 DEs who get after the passer. Guys like Kindle, Norwood, Graham, etc.

I say Edds because our need at LB is at SLB and Edds is the best pure SLB in this draft.

I agree with you that Thomas is a freak based on his measurables but the intangibles just aren't there and he's a risky pick, but almost all the WRs in this draft have some knock on them. I think Thomas could step in where Moose is now and set the tone as a run blocker but he ran an extremely limited route tree at GT and tends to round off his cuts. He just needs some polish and the Panthers aren't really known for developing WRs.
